About The Position

The Senior Payroll Tax Analyst is responsible for overseeing and managing all aspects of payroll tax compliance. This role requires close collaboration with our outsourced tax filing partner to ensure timely and accurate filings, resolve complex issues, and maintain adherence to federal, state, and local regulations. Operating independently, the Analyst applies advanced payroll principles and standard operating procedures to ensure compliance and efficiency. This role also includes designing and implementing payroll audit methodologies, reviewing cases with the outsource provider, and leading initiatives that enhance payroll accuracy and performance. Responsibilities

  • Validating and confirming tax filings using applied audit principles and designed controls.
  • Developing tools to monitor tax agency notices and tracers, resolve issues, and track trends.
  • Maintaining company state and local tax jurisdiction registrations.
  • Reconciling third-party tax reports and payroll tax reports to ensure accurate monthly, quarterly, and annual reporting.
  • Developing, managing, and implementing continuous process improvement initiatives in collaboration with the outsource partner.
  • Filing and reporting local taxes, workers’ compensation, and labor statistics with agencies.
  • Contributing to year-end planning and year-end processes.
  • Leading payroll continuous process improvement initiatives to completion.
  • Organizing and maintaining documentation of payroll procedures using flow charts and standard operating procedures (SOPs).
  • Participating in year-end and year-begin projects to support delivery of accurate and timely annual wage and tax statements.
  • Responding to payroll tax inquiries from employees and tax authorities.
  • Maintaining accurate payroll tax records and documentation.
  • Staying updated on changes in payroll tax laws and regulations.
